Executive Suite at Fairmont Chateau Whistler
Our room was ready and it felt amazing to settle right in. The executive suite sleeps four and is spacious, elegant and so cozy I’m not sure I’ll want to leave! The entry foyer is large enough to store your shoes and gear. After all, Whistler is a sporting haven all year round! While the ski concierge keeps your boots and skis, there is so.much.stuff. on top of that. It’s luxurious to have a space for it. The beverage bar is here off of the entry, as well as a half bath.



The living room is a true mountain escape, with the wood beams, leather sectional, fireplace, juliette balcony and alpine decor.







The bedroom is elegant and spacious, with a king bed, second fireplace and another juliette balcony.



Just off of the bedroom is a dressing table and massive closet. Living out of a suitcase on vacation hardly feels like vacation. I really appreciate a room with space to settle in.


The marble bathroom is huge with double sinks, a toilet room with bidet, shower and soaking tub. The rose scented toiletries are heavenly.
